ZIP Code 61873: frequently asked questions

What is the median home value in ZIP Code 61873?
The median home value in ZIP Code 61873 is $265,400, higher than 64% of U.S. ZIP codes.
How much is property tax in ZIP Code 61873?
The median annual property tax in ZIP Code 61873 is $4,939, an effective rate of 2% of home value.
Is ZIP Code 61873 expensive to live in?
Homes in ZIP Code 61873 cost about 2.26× the median household income, lower than 69% of U.S. ZIP codes.
What is the average rent in ZIP Code 61873?
The median gross rent in ZIP Code 61873 is $962 a month, higher than 57% of U.S. ZIP codes.
How much have home prices grown in ZIP Code 61873?
Home prices in ZIP Code 61873 have moved 56% over the past five years (13% in the past year), per the FHFA House Price Index.
What is the weather like in ZIP Code 61873?
ZIP Code 61873 averages 52.2°F year-round, summer highs near 82.6°F, winter lows around 21.2°F (NOAA 1991–2020 normals). It sees about 25 inches of snow a year.
Is ZIP Code 61873 at risk of flooding or natural disasters?
ZIP Code 61873's FEMA National Risk Index score is 64.4 (near the U.S. ZIP codes median). Its greatest modeled natural hazard is tornado.
